Digital surface model Meuse, Vesdre and Demer

This dataset shows a digital surface model. It is a homogeneous and regular points grid which indicates the height above the surface of the earth, either the soil or any other permanent and visible element in the landscape (vegetation, construction,…). These data represent the situation of the landscape resulting from the July 2021 floods in het areas of the Vesdre, of part of the Meuse downstream from Liège and of the Demer.

Statement
The source data which have been used for the production of this DSM are the DSM with a resolution of 20 cm, obtained by the processing of the point cloud resulting from the correlation of the high resolution images, made by Hanse Luftbild on demand of the NGI, on 18, 20 en 21 July above the valleys of the Vesdre, the Meuse and the Demer.
